These were taken at Adams & Gibbons on the Felling Bypass. I think it was the official opening of the dealership but I stand to be corrected on that one.

Tyneside

Approaching the Old Redheugh Bridge from the Newcastle side in what looks like a Land Rover.

Railway line above, to the right and just behind the vehicle was the entrance to the rail sidings and coal yard, roughly where The Arena is now.

Ahead and to the right the access road to Associated Lead ( I think) and to the left (again I think) is Pottery Lane which came out on Forth Banks.

Tyneside

lorries were aloud to use the bridge but only if empty there was two guys in the hut on the left just before you hit the bridge who checked your lorry before you crossed over
